How this tool makes its recommendations (expand to read)

Every recommendation in this tool rests on one rule: use whatever network the recipient supports. All suggestions assume both ends support the recommended network — the tool's job is to identify the cheaper or more appropriate option when multiple valid choices exist.

For USDT transfers between two parties, TRC20 is the widespread default — low cost, quick arrival, and almost universally supported. If your destination is Ethereum DeFi or NFTs, ERC20 is the right call from the start and saves you a cross-chain trip later. For activity within the Binance ecosystem, BEP20 is the native network.

For BTC and ETH, the native network is the safest default — Bitcoin's network for BTC, Ethereum for ETH. Cheaper alternatives exist (Lightning for BTC, Arbitrum/Optimism for ETH), but only use them if you've confirmed the recipient explicitly supports them.

For "Other coin" there's no universal answer. Different tokens support different networks. The correct approach: open the recipient's deposit page, see what networks they list, then match the label on your sending platform exactly.
